Social Media Policy of FromSoftware

FromSoftware, Inc. (hereinafter referred to as the “Company” *) runs official accounts on social media based on the following policy.

Basic stance of running official accounts on social media

The Company runs official accounts on social media by understanding that social media is a place for communication based on a tie among individuals and that information is disclosed to the public and cannot be completely eliminated once dispatched, encouraging communication in a moderate manner as a sensible participant and complying with the following items.

  • Communicating in a sincere and serious manner.

  • Having an awareness of humbly listening to third parties.

  • Providing full consideration to maintaining fair communication and causing no detriments.

  • Proactively providing information for users to have rewarding experiences.

  • Being responsible for dispatching and handling information and paying careful attention not to cause misunderstanding.

  • Offering apologies and revising information immediately if wrong or misleading expressions are used.

  • Complying with social media rules and respecting its culture and manners.

  • Complying with laws, regulations and other social norms.

Introduction and information to social media users

  • Statements by employees other than on the Company’s official social media accounts do not express the Company’s view. Please see official announcements and views of FromSoftware on the Company’s website and news releases.

  • Individual accounts are run differently (in terms of details of posted information, operation time, reply or no reply, etc.).

  • The Company does not guarantee that replies will be sent to all posted comments.

  • Posted comments may be used for future activities and marketing by the Company.

  • Please note that posted information may be quoted.
